## v5.1.0 — Changed defaults (checkout load testing)

The Cartwheel load harness no longer targets production-adjacent endpoints by default; all checkout flow tests now point at the isolated Ferris ring. Synthetic payment tokens rotate per run instead of per suite. TLS verification is enabled by default — previously off, flagged in last quarter's review. Ramp profiles were lowered to avoid masking rate-limit behavior. For audit purposes, the shipped default configuration is reproduced below.

config for kadug-yahop:
quenwyn:
  pin: 2459
  metrics_host: metrics.quenwyn.lumicsys.internal
  tenant: julax
  seal: seal_0d5ead96

## Deploying the Quickfill Index

Heads up: Quickfill's autocomplete index rebuild is slow — budget about forty minutes on a full corpus. Don't deploy during peak hours; the rebuilder holds a write lock the whole time. We now ship incremental snapshots to cut that down, but the first deploy after this change still does a full pass. The rebuild job should be launched with the following configuration.

service settings:
[pelius]
port = 7000
region = north-2
host = pelius.tolvaqhq.internal
team = casax
timeout_ms = 2000
retries = 1

Ticket: SketchLoom undo/redo service auth failing

Hey sec review folks — the history service behind SketchLoom's diagram editor (the thing that stores undo/redo snapshots) started rejecting calls Tuesday. Root cause: the service credential expired and nobody got the renewal ping. Undo works locally but redo across sessions is dead. Marta rotated the credential this morning and confirmed the history stack replays cleanly. Flagging here for audit trail purposes. The replacement key for the snapshot service is below.

API key for kageg-yawip: vxb15-hPYGepB2Ktrw1iB